I'm interested in this thread since I'm planning to rebuild my RB-1 this winter with ultegra 6700 takeoffs and a 105 hollowtech 2 from Ribble. I already have most of the parts, and while looking into Shimano v. aftermarket BB, was disappointed to learn that the new Shimano BBs are regarded as seasonal replacements. The older Shimano BB was considered quite durable.

The SKF won't work with Hollowtech; I was going to go with a DA. Phil Wood makes bearing replacements --- not sure what else is out there that is compatible. I'm having a shop do the BB work, since this is not my area of expertise.
